数据处理过程中的辨析方法研究_第1页
数据处理过程中的辨析方法研究_第2页
数据处理过程中的辨析方法研究_第3页
数据处理过程中的辨析方法研究_第4页
数据处理过程中的辨析方法研究_第5页
已阅读5页,还剩10页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

数据处理过程中的辨析方法研究数据处理过程中的辨析方法研究一、数据处理中的辨析方法概述在当今数字化时代,数据已成为推动社会发展的核心资源之一。无论是科学研究、商业决策,还是社会治理,都离不开对海量数据的收集、整理和分析。然而,数据的复杂性和多样性使得数据处理过程中充满了挑战,尤其是数据的辨析工作。数据辨析是指在数据处理过程中,对数据的准确性、完整性和一致性进行分析和验证的过程。它是确保数据质量的关键环节,直接影响到数据分析结果的可靠性和有效性。数据辨析的重要性不言而喻。在科学研究中,错误的数据可能导致错误的结论,从而误导科研方向;在商业领域,错误的数据可能导致错误的决策,给企业带来巨大的经济损失;在社会治理中,错误的数据可能导致错误的政策制定,影响社会的公平和稳定。因此,掌握有效的数据辨析方法是数据处理人员必备的技能。数据辨析方法多种多样,主要包括数据清洗、数据验证、数据比对和数据溯源等。数据清洗是通过去除重复数据、填补缺失数据、纠正错误数据等方式,提高数据的完整性和准确性;数据验证是通过设定规则和标准,对数据的格式、范围、逻辑等进行检查,确保数据符合预期要求;数据比对是通过将数据与已知的标准或参考数据进行对比,发现数据中的异常和差异;数据溯源是通过追踪数据的来源和生成过程,了解数据的背景和背景信息,为数据的可信度提供依据。二、数据处理中的具体辨析方法(一)数据清洗数据清洗是数据辨析的基础步骤。在实际数据处理过程中,数据往往存在各种问题,如重复记录、缺失值、错误值等。这些问题如果不加以处理,会对后续的数据分析产生严重的干扰。数据清洗的主要方法包括:去除重复数据重复数据是指在数据集中存在多个完全相同或部分相同的记录。重复数据的产生可能是由于数据采集过程中的错误、数据合并过程中的重复导入等原因。去除重复数据的方法通常包括基于唯一标识符的去重和基于内容的去重。基于唯一标识符的去重是指通过检查数据中的唯一标识符字段(如身份证号、订单号等),删除重复的记录;基于内容的去重是指通过比较数据记录的各个字段内容,判断是否存在重复记录,并删除重复的记录。填补缺失数据缺失数据是指数据集中某些字段的值为空或不存在。缺失数据的产生可能是由于数据采集过程中的遗漏、数据传输过程中的丢失等原因。填补缺失数据的方法通常包括删除缺失值、填充默认值、插值法等。删除缺失值是指直接删除包含缺失值的记录,这种方法简单直接,但可能会导致数据量的减少,影响数据分析的准确性;填充默认值是指用一个固定的值(如平均值、中位数、众数等)来填充缺失值,这种方法可以保持数据的完整性,但可能会引入偏差;插值法是指根据已有的数据值,通过数学模型或算法(如线性插值、多项式插值等)来估算缺失值,这种方法可以更准确地填补缺失值,但需要一定的数学基础和计算能力。纠正错误数据错误数据是指数据集中存在不符合实际情况或逻辑的值。错误数据的产生可能是由于数据采集过程中的误操作、数据录入过程中的错误等原因。纠正错误数据的方法通常包括人工检查和自动检测。人工检查是指通过人工阅读和分析数据,发现并纠正错误数据,这种方法准确性高,但效率较低;自动检测是指通过编写程序或使用数据清洗工具,对数据进行自动检查和纠正,这种方法效率高,但可能会存在误判的情况。(二)数据验证数据验证是数据辨析的重要环节。在数据处理过程中,需要对数据的格式、范围、逻辑等进行验证,确保数据符合预期要求。数据验证的主要方法包括:格式验证格式验证是指检查数据是否符合预定义的格式规范。例如,日期格式是否为“YYYY-MM-DD”,电话号码格式是否为“+国家代码-区号-号码”等。格式验证可以通过正则表达式等工具来实现。正则表达式是一种用于匹配字符串的模式描述语言,通过定义特定的规则和模式,可以快速地检查数据是否符合格式要求。例如,对于电子邮件地址的格式验证,可以使用正则表达式“^[a-zA-Z0-9_.-]+@[a-zA-Z0-9-]+.[a-zA-Z0-9-.]+$”来检查数据是否符合“用户名@域名”的格式。范围验证范围验证是指检查数据是否在预定义的范围内。例如,年龄是否在0到120之间,温度是否在-50到50摄氏度之间等。范围验证可以通过编写程序或使用数据验证工具来实现。在编写程序时,可以使用条件语句(如if-else语句)来判断数据是否在范围内。例如,对于年龄数据的范围验证,可以使用以下代码:Python复制ifage>=0andage<=120:print("年龄数据有效")else:print("年龄数据无效")逻辑验证逻辑验证是指检查数据是否符合逻辑关系。例如,出生日期是否早于当前日期,订单金额是否大于等于0等。逻辑验证可以通过编写程序或使用数据验证工具来实现。在编写程序时,可以使用逻辑运算符(如and、or、not等)来判断数据是否符合逻辑关系。例如,对于订单数据的逻辑验证,可以使用以下代码:Python复制iforder_amount>=0andorder_date<=current_date:print("订单数据有效")else:print("订单数据无效")(三)数据比对数据比对是数据辨析的有效手段。在数据处理过程中,通过将数据与已知的标准或参考数据进行对比,可以发现数据中的异常和差异。数据比对的主要方法包括:同源数据比对同源数据比对是指将同一数据源在不同时间点或不同采集方式下的数据进行对比。例如,将同一传感器在不同时间采集的数据进行对比,检查数据是否一致。同源数据比对可以帮助发现数据采集过程中的异常情况,如传感器故障、数据传输错误等。同源数据比对可以通过编写程序或使用数据比对工具来实现。在编写程序时,可以使用循环语句和条件语句来逐条对比数据。例如,对于传感器数据的同源比对,可以使用以下代码:Python复制foriinrange(len(data1)):ifdata1[i]!=data2[i]:print("第",i+1,"条数据存在差异")异源数据比对异源数据比对是指将不同数据源的数据进行对比。例如,将企业内部的销售数据与外部的市场调研数据进行对比,检查数据是否一致。异源数据比对可以帮助发现数据之间的差异和矛盾,为数据分析提供更全面的视角。异源数据比对可以通过编写程序或使用数据比对工具来实现。在编写程序时,需要先对不同数据源的数据进行标准化处理,使其具有可比性。例如,对于销售数据和市场调研数据的异源比对,可以使用以下代码:Python复制假设data1为销售数据,data2为市场调研数据先对数据进行标准化处理data1=standardize(data1)data2=standardize(data2)再进行数据比对foriinrange(len(data1)):ifdata1[i]!=data2[i]:print("第",i+1,"条数据存在差异")(四)数据溯源数据溯源是数据辨析的重要补充。在数据处理过程中,通过追踪数据的来源和生成过程,可以了解数据的背景和背景信息,为数据的可信度提供依据。数据溯源的主要方法包括:数据来源记录数据来源记录是指在数据采集过程中,记录数据的来源信息。例如,记录数据采集的时间、地点、采集设备、采集人员等信息。数据来源记录可以帮助了解数据的采集背景,为数据的可信度提供依据。数据来源记录可以通过编写程序或使用数据采集工具来实现。在编写程序时,可以在数据采集过程中添加代码来记录数据来源信息。例如,对于传感器数据的采集,可以使用以下代码:Python复制importdatetime记录数据采集的时间collection_time=datetime.datetime.now()记录数据采集的设备collection_device="Sensor1"记录数据采集的人员collection_person="John"将数据和来源信息一起存储data={"value":sensor_value,"collection_time":collection_time,"collection_device":collection_device,"collection_person":collection_person}数据生成过程记录数据生成过程记录是指在数据处理过程中,记录数据的生成过程信息。例如,记录数据的清洗、转换、计算等操作过程。数据生成过程记录可以帮助了解数据的处理过程,为数据的可信度提供依据。数据生成过程记录可以通过编写程序或使用数据处理工具来实现。在编写程序时,可以在数据处理过程中添加代码来记录数据生成过程信息。例如,对于数据的清洗过程四、数据处理中的高级辨析技术随着数据量的不断增长和数据复杂性的增加,传统的数据辨析方法已经难以满足现代数据处理的需求。因此,近年来,一些高级的数据辨析技术逐渐被引入到数据处理领域,这些技术包括机器学习、数据挖掘、区块链等,它们为数据辨析提供了更强大的工具和更高效的方法。(一)机器学习在数据辨析中的应用机器学习是一种基于数据的自动学习方法,它通过构建模型来识别数据中的模式和规律。在数据辨析中,机器学习可以用于自动检测数据中的异常和错误。例如,通过训练一个分类模型,可以自动识别数据中的正常值和异常值。机器学习在数据辨析中的应用主要包括以下几个方面:异常检测异常检测是机器学习在数据辨析中的一个重要应用。通过构建异常检测模型,可以自动识别数据中的异常点。这些异常点可能是由于数据采集错误、数据传输错误或数据录入错误等原因导致的。常见的异常检测方法包括基于统计的异常检测、基于聚类的异常检测和基于深度学习的异常检测。基于统计的异常检测方法通过计算数据的统计特征(如均值、方差等)来识别异常值;基于聚类的异常检测方法通过将数据分为不同的簇,将不属于任何簇的数据识别为异常值;基于深度学习的异常检测方法通过构建神经网络模型,自动学习数据的特征,从而识别异常值。数据质量评估机器学习还可以用于数据质量评估。通过构建数据质量评估模型,可以自动评估数据的准确性、完整性和一致性。例如,通过训练一个回归模型,可以根据数据的特征预测数据的质量评分。数据质量评估模型可以基于数据的统计特征、数据的分布特征和数据的关联特征等来构建。通过数据质量评估模型,可以快速识别数据中存在的问题,从而采取相应的数据清洗和修复措施。(二)数据挖掘在数据辨析中的应用数据挖掘是一种从大量数据中提取有用信息的技术。通过数据挖掘,可以发现数据中的隐藏模式和规律,从而为数据辨析提供依据。数据挖掘在数据辨析中的应用主要包括以下几个方面:关联规则挖掘关联规则挖掘是一种用于发现数据中变量之间关联关系的数据挖掘方法。通过关联规则挖掘,可以发现数据中不同字段之间的潜在关系。例如,在购物数据中,通过关联规则挖掘可以发现购买牛奶的顾客通常也会购买面包。在数据辨析中,关联规则挖掘可以帮助识别数据中的逻辑错误。例如,如果发现某个顾客购买了牛奶但没有购买面包,而根据关联规则,购买牛奶的顾客通常会购买面包,那么这个顾客的购买记录可能存在错误。聚类分析聚类分析是一种用于将数据分为不同簇的数据挖掘方法。通过聚类分析,可以将数据分为不同的类别,从而发现数据中的相似性和差异性。在数据辨析中,聚类分析可以帮助识别数据中的异常值。例如,通过将数据分为不同的簇,可以发现某些数据点与其他数据点明显不同,这些数据点可能是异常值。(三)区块链在数据辨析中的应用区块链是一种分布式账本技术,它通过加密技术和共识机制确保数据的不可篡改和可追溯性。在数据辨析中,区块链可以用于数据溯源和数据验证。区块链在数据辨析中的应用主要包括以下几个方面:数据溯源区块链的不可篡改和可追溯性使得数据溯源变得更加容易和可靠。通过将数据的来源和生成过程记录在区块链上,可以确保数据的来源和生成过程的真实性和可信度。例如,在供应链管理中,通过将商品的生产、运输和销售过程记录在区块链上,可以确保商品信息的真实性和可信度,从而为消费者提供可靠的溯源信息。数据验证区块链的共识机制可以用于数据验证。通过区块链的共识机制,可以确保数据的一致性和准确性。例如,在金融交易中,通过区块链的共识机制,可以确保交易数据的真实性和准确性,从而防止欺诈行为的发生。五、数据辨析方法的实践应用数据辨析方法在实际数据处理过程中具有广泛的应用。通过应用这些方法,可以提高数据的质量,从而为数据分析和决策提供可靠的依据。以下是数据辨析方法在不同领域的实践应用:(一)金融领域在金融领域,数据的准确性和可靠性至关重要。金融机构需要处理大量的客户数据、交易数据和市场数据,这些数据的质量直接影响到金融机构的风险管理、决策和客户服务。在金融领域,数据辨析方法的应用主要包括以下几个方面:客户数据管理金融机构需要对客户数据进行严格的管理和验证。通过数据清洗、数据验证和数据溯源等方法,可以确保客户数据的准确性和完整性。例如,通过数据清洗可以去除客户数据中的重复记录和错误信息;通过数据验证可以确保客户数据的格式和内容符合要求;通过数据溯源可以确保客户数据的来源真实可靠。交易数据监控金融机构需要对交易数据进行实时监控和分析。通过数据比对和机器学习等方法,可以及时发现交易数据中的异常和欺诈行为。例如,通过将交易数据与历史数据进行比对,可以发现交易数据中的异常波动;通过训练机器学习模型,可以自动识别交易数据中的欺诈行为。(二)医疗领域在医疗领域,数据的准确性和完整性直接关系到患者的健康和生命安全。医疗机构需要处理大量的患者数据、医疗记录和临床数据,这些数据的质量直接影响到医疗服务的质量和效率。在医疗领域,数据辨析方法的应用主要包括以下几个方面:患者数据管理医疗机构需要对患者数据进行严格的管理和验证。通过数据清洗、数据验证和数据溯源等方法,可以确保患者数据的准确性和完整性。例如,通过数据清洗可以去除患者数据中的重复记录和错误信息;通过数据验证可以确保患者数据的格式和内容符合要求;通过数据溯源可以确保患者数据的来源真实可靠。医疗数据分析医疗机构需要对医疗数据进行分析和研究。通过数据比对和数据挖掘等方法,可以发现医疗数据中的隐藏模式和规律。例如,通过将不同患者的医疗数据进行比对,可以发现疾病的共性和差异;通过数据挖掘可以发现医疗数据中的关联关系和因果关系,从而为疾病的诊断和治疗提供依据。(三)电子商务领域在电子商务领域,数据的准确性和可靠性直接影响到企业的运营效率和用户体验。电子商务企业需要处理大量的用户数据、订单数据和市场数据,这些数据的质量直接影响到企业的决策和竞争力。在电子商务领域,数据辨析方法的应用主要包括以下几个方面:用户数据管理电子商务企业需要对用户数据进行严格的管理和验证。通过数据清洗、数据验证和数据溯源等方法,可以确保用户数据的准确性和完整性。例如,通过数据清洗可以去除用户数据中的重复记录和错误信息;通过数据验证可以确保用户数据的格式和内容符合要求;通过数据溯源可以确保用户数据的来源真实可靠。订单数据处理电子商务企业需要对订单数据进行处理和分析。通过数据比对和机器学习等方法,可以及时发现订单数据中的异常和欺诈行为。例如,通过将订单数据与用户数据进行比对,可以发现订单数据中的异常订单;通过训练机器学习模型,可以自动识别订单数据中的欺诈行为。六、数据辨析方法的挑战与展望尽管数据辨析方法在数

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

最新文档

评论

0/150

提交评论